    Ethereum.org Translation Program: Milestone and Updates

    Today we’re excited to celebrate a huge milestone – Ethereum.org now supports 30 languages! 🎉🎉🎉

    Since we launched the Website Translation Program seven months ago, we’ve seen how decentralized collaboration can result in a significant impact in the ecosystem, benefiting hundreds of thousands of community members around the world.

    As of today, 467 volunteers from 52 language groups have helped make ethereum.org accessible to non-English speaking communities in their mother tongues.

    Thanks to these volunteers, 16% of all traffic to ethereum.org is now directed towards non-English versions of the site. Over time, this number has grown significantly.

    Two months ago, the website team set a Q2 goal of adding six more languages to the 24 that existed at the time. We’re honored to have accomplished this milestone by integrating the languages listed below:

    • Norwegian v.1.1
    • Chinese Traditional v.1.1
    • Malayalam v.1.1
    • Ukrainian v1.1
    • Lithuanian v.1.0
    • Portuguese v.1.0
    • Italian v1.0 -> v.1.1 (updated)

    Q3: Upgrading existing languages to site v1.1

    In Q3, we’ve set a new goal of upgrading all languages to the latest version of ethereum.org, v1.1, which reflects to current content on the site. Currently, we have 16 languages waiting to be upgraded to v.1.1, which builds on previous content. Moreover, there will be more content updated in Q3/Q4. The languages we’re focused on now are listed below, paired with a percentage to show the progress of the translation:

    • Portuguese Brazilian (83%)
    • Lithuanian (79%)
    • Dutch (69%)
    • Spanish (69%)
    • Russian (59%)
    • Portuguese (56%)
    • Igbo (52%)
    • Japanese (48%)
    • Korean (48%)
    • Greek (48%)
    • Polish (48%)
    • Slovenian (48%)
    • Czech (48%)
    • Persian (44%)
    • Thai (38%)
    • Vietnamese (19%)

    4. Content translation program

    Lastly, we’re excited to announce that we’ve successfully wrapped up the first batch trial of the Content Translation Program. We also experimented with expanding our translation efforts to content outside of Ethereum.org, with the three carefully chosen articles below:

    • Ethereum 2.0 phases by EthHub: German, Brazilian Portuguese, Korean, Arabic, French, Indonesian, Italian, Polish, Portuguese, Slovak, Spanish
    • On Collusion by Vitalik Buterin: German, Italian, Brazilian Portuguese, Polish
    • How does Ethereum work, anyway? by Preethi Kasireddy: German, Italian, Polish, Brazilian Portuguese

    We were delighted to be able to offer this great content in other languages. But for now, we will be shifting focus to a lot of new content coming to ethereum.org. If you’re already working on this ecosystem content, no worries! We’ll be happy to upload it as soon as you’re finished.
